Sandbag Communion

SEABEES AT HOLY SERVICES--SANDBAG SEATS IN A CANVAS CHAPEL


July 9, 1945
Gelatin silver print
Paper: 8 × 10 in. (20.3 × 25.4 cm)
Gift of Joanna T. Steichen, ex-collection Edward Steichen
Inscriptions inscribed in crayon on recto TR: BA 329299
inscribed in crayon on recto C: 50th CB

stamped in ink on verso RC: BUAer 329299 BF 50 1

printed in ink on verso: FILE NO: 329399 RELEASED: July 9, 1945/

SANDBAG COMMUNION --- Sitting on sandbags in a canvas chapel, SEABEES/ somewhere in the western Pacific bow their heads in prayer during a/ candle-light holy communion service.
